Francis Elton, an industrial engineer, is recruited by his former wife, Alicia, to accompany her to a monastery, high in a mountain rain forest in Puerto Rico. An Arab businessman is buying the monastery property, and the Archdiocese has contracted with Alicia, an art restorer, to appraise a group of centuries-old paintings, hanging in the dining hall.When the Arab abruptly dies, while sitting in the Abbot's ornate chair with his bodyguard at his side, the Captain of Detectives uses an inconclusive autopsy report to assert "death by natural causes" and closes the case. The Detective Sergeant who led the curtailed investigation and an NCIS Special Agent involved in the case are not buying it, but because of separate constraints, neither is allowed to return to the monastery. However, as Alicia's escort, Francis can.Compelled by both a threat of arrest from the Detective Sergeant and an old debt owed to the Special Agent, Francis returns to the monastery to search for the supposed damning evidence.But when a victim officially dies of nothing, attempting to prove murder may only prove daunting.
